|
Acquisition - Narrative (Details)
customer in Thousands, $ in Thousands
|1 Months Ended
|3 Months Ended
|12 Months Ended
|
Aug. 31, 2020
USD ($)
customer
sale_representative
|
May 31, 2021
USD ($)
|
Dec. 31, 2020
USD ($)
|
Dec. 31, 2020
USD ($)
|
Dec. 31, 2019
USD ($)
|
Dec. 31, 2018
USD ($)
|Business Acquisition [Line Items]
|Payments for purchase
|$ 2,300
|$ 0
|Accrued acquisition liability
|$ 32,673
|32,673
|0
|Goodwill
|35,176
|35,176
|$ 20,923
|$ 20,079
|Partsmaster
|Business Acquisition [Line Items]
|Number of customers | customer
|16
|Number of sales representatives | sale_representative
|200
|Purchase price
|$ 35,300
|Payments for purchase
|2,300
|Accrued acquisition liability
|32,400
|32,700
|$ 32,700
|Letters of credit
|33,000
|Goodwill
|15,816
|Fair value of accounts receivable not expected to be collected
|400
|Revenue since acquisition
|22,600
|Operating income since acquisition
|$ 800
|Partsmaster | Customer relationships
|Business Acquisition [Line Items]
|Intangibles
|$ 4,961
|Intangibles weighted average life (in years)
|10 years
|Partsmaster | Trade names
|Business Acquisition [Line Items]
|Intangibles
|$ 2,775
|Intangibles weighted average life (in years)
|5 years
|Partsmaster | Forecast
|Business Acquisition [Line Items]
|Payments for purchase
|$ 33,000
|Accrued acquisition liability
|$ 32,700
|X
- Definition
+ References
Acquisition Liability
+ Details
No definition available.
|X
- Definition
+ References
Business Acquisition, Number of Customers of Acquired Entity
+ Details
No definition available.
|X
- Definition
+ References
Business Acquisition, Number of Sales Representatives of Acquired Entity
+ Details
No definition available.
|X
- Definition
+ References
Weighted average amortization period of finite-lived intangible assets acquired either individually or as part of a group of assets, in 'PnYnMnDTnHnMnS' format, for example, 'P1Y5M13D' represents the reported fact of one year, five months, and thirteen days.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
No definition available.
|X
- Definition
+ References
For receivables acquired in a business combination, excluding certain loans and debt securities acquired in a transfer (as defined), this element represents the best estimate at the acquisition date of the contractual cash flows not expected to be collected, by major class of receivable, such as loans, direct finance leases (as defined), and any other class of receivables.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of consideration transferred, consisting of acquisition-date fair value of assets transferred by the acquirer, liabilities incurred by the acquirer, and equity interest issued by the acquirer.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
This element represents the amount of earnings or loss of the acquiree since the acquisition date included in the consolidated income statement for the reporting period.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
This element represents the amount of revenue of the acquiree since the acquisition date included in the consolidated income statement for the reporting period.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The amount of identifiable intangible assets recognized as of the acquisition date.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ount after accumulated impairment loss of an asset representing future economic benefits arising from other assets acquired in a business combination that are not individually identified and separately recognized.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The total amount of the contingent obligation under letters of credit outstanding as of the reporting date.
+ Details
No definition available.
|X
- Definition
+ References
The cash outflow associated with the acquisition of business during the period. The cash portion only of the acquisition price.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details